BLDC motors are often selected for efficiency and long service life; servo systems for closed-loop precision and dynamics; stepper motors for repeatable incremental positioning; and gear motors for higher output torque at lower speed. Send the operating requirements if you are unsure.
The application, voltage, speed, torque, duty cycle, available dimensions, shaft or flange needs, environment, control method, estimated quantity and project timing are most useful. A drawing or existing motor label can also help during follow-up.
